Training Event Details
Course Name:
L 0969 Communications Unit Leader (COM-L)
Course Description:
This course helps participants establish the essential core competencies required for performing the duties of the Communications Unit Leader (COML) in an all-hazards incident. This course addresses all responsibilities appropriate to a COML operating in a local-or state-level All-Hazards Incident Management Team (AHIMT). These responsibilities include the collection, processing, and dissemination as needed to facilitate Operations of Command, General Staff, and Unit Leaders within the confines of a Type 3 AHIMT.
Course Prerequisites:
IS 100, 200, 700, 800
ICS 300
Course Target Audience:
Emergency managers, fire fighters, law enforcement, communications staff, Type 3 functional-support-unit leaders, Type 4 AHIMT seeking certifications of these positions
